Stellate ganglion block: Your stellate ganglion is a group of nerves within your neck, on each side of your voice box. This block can help minimize pain within your head, neck, upper arm and higher chest. It can also help increase circulation and blood move to the arm.

Neurons are identified to be a primary ingredient that connects, gets and processes every one of the nociceptive facts generated through the a few situations reviewed over within the CNS and PNS. 3 varieties of neurons that exist inside our body are sensory neurons (afferent neurons), interneurons (functions to relay the alerts amongst afferent and efferent neurons) and motor neurons (efferent neurons). All neurons are electrically excitable and include the same division of parts: soma, axon (either myelinated or unmyelinated) and dendrites. Neurons are linked with each other to variety complicated neural networks in our body, the place the chemical and electrical alerts are transmitted by using specialised connections, which happen to be referred to as synapses. The synaptic alerts sent from a neuron are received via the dendrites and soma (synaptic transmission) of A further neuron, and these indicators may very well be inhibitory or excitatory in mother nature, outlined from the pharmacological results resulting from the sign by itself. Soon after getting the indicators by way of the dendrites or soma, the alerts are transmitted within the neurons by axons.
